Overhyped, the noodles are good but no great and a little overpriced @9.95. Come for their other offerings, the pork bao (bun) is fantastic, the beef bao good. The xaiolung bao , was also very tasty, its just not a xaiolung bao! The dumpling skin was way too thick and the whole thing just too big. Youre supposed to be able to pop one in your mouth without gagging on it as its so huge! Call it some other type of bao and it will be fine. Clean,modern premises ( a change from most Chinatown places!). If youre in the area worth checking out but I wouldnt come any distance to try it. Cant understand why this place got a bib gourmand.

They specialize in one thing, but they do it very well. The one thing is rice noodles. They do offer some excellent appetizers too, including heavenly buns. But all the main courses start with a bowl of rice noodles in soupโyou choose the soup from a very wide selection. Raw beef and a slew of vegetables are added (the beef cooks on the broth). You can further modify the dish with other protein choices. Prices are very reasonable and the food is delicious. Service is efficient.
